These represent flaws in the underlying code of a smart contract that govern the logic of a derivative or collateral management function, potentially leading to unintended financial outcomes. Identification requires meticulous, formal verification and extensive testing against edge cases that might not be apparent in standard market conditions. A single unchecked error can result in the permanent loss of locked assets.
Security
The integrity of the deployed code is the primary defense against exploits that target vulnerabilities like reentrancy, integer overflow, or improper access control within derivative protocols. Robust security practices, including multiple independent audits and bug bounty programs, are non-negotiable for any serious market participant. Protecting the underlying logic is synonymous with protecting capital.
Audit
The systematic, independent examination of the smart contract source code to detect logical flaws, security vulnerabilities, and deviations from intended economic behavior is a mandatory due diligence step. A thorough audit provides a necessary layer of credibility before deploying capital into complex financial instruments. The quality of the audit directly correlates with the perceived resilience of the protocol.
Meaning ⎊ DeFi Risk Assessment provides the analytical framework for quantifying the survival probability of decentralized protocols under market stress.